It makes so much sense, and I’ve always wondered if Gaga had planned it to be since BTW. I’ve found this more interesting given the original concept of ARTPOP was about the decay of the blonde pop star, the character she introduced to us with The Fame. Even though ARTPOP’s concept changed, it’s still very obvious with the sound of the album and the last two tracks that it really was a sort of the end to Lady Gaga as the public knew her. BTW the tour, is an extension of the album, it tells the story of an alien that infiltrates the human race in order to save them from themselves and free them from societies chains and hence create a new race of actualized individuals, it's the exact same story of the Ziggy stardust myth, and the show is in fact an electro pop art rock opera. She explored the concept of the decline and death of the plastic blonde star in the fame/TFM, she said that the fame was a concept album, and ARTPOP was meant to be a follow up of it, but it never got into fruition, it has strong storytelling in it, remember that telephone part. 3 was meant to be in ARTPOP, the difference is that, for Bowie, Zyggy Stardust was a character he played to portray the decay of the plastic rockstar in archetype of an alien savior, but gaga explored the concept of the plastic blonde superstar through herself as a performance art piece and not through Candy Warhol, she distorted the archetype, flipped it and exaggerated it to a bizarre point, just like Bowie did it before through Zyggy, remember back in the day everyone thought that Stefani was playing a character with Lady Gaga. And then she added the alien messiah myth part later when she released born this way. Gaga herself said the her whole career was practically a tribute to david bowie and it is true in many ways.
